The Resulting Stress due to Moment and Prestressing Force is the combined effect of both axial load and flexural loading on the section. Resulting Stress due to Moment and Prestressing Force calculator uses Stress = Prestressing force/Area+(External moment*Distance from centroidal axis/Moment of Inertia) to calculate the Stress, The Resulting Stress due to Moment and Prestressing Force is the combined effect of both axial load and flexural loading on the section.
